Common Metadata Repository - Application Administrator

Remote Full-time
Position Overview We are seeking a skilled and detail-oriented Administrator to manage and support Common Metadata Repository (CMR) application, a high-performance metadata system that catalogs, searches, and distributes Earth science data across NOAA's Earth Observing Systems. The Administrator will ensure the CMR application operates with reliability, security, and efficiency, while supporting data providers, researchers, and NOAA stakeholders in advancing mission-critical science and discovery. Duties • Administer, configure, and maintain the CMR system for high availability, scalability, and performance. • Monitor system health, troubleshoot technical issues, and implement corrective actions in coordination with engineering teams. • Manage application upgrades, patches, and enhancements in compliance with NOAA IT standards. • Create and maintain user accounts, roles, and permissions for internal and external stakeholders. • Provide end-user training, documentation, and technical support to improve system adoption and effectiveness. • Ensure proper data access policies are enforced across the CMR ecosystem. • Support ingestion, validation, and maintenance of metadata records for Earth science datasets. • Ensure consistency, accuracy, and discoverability of metadata across data centers. • Maintain audit trails, version control, and compliance with NOAA metadata standards. • Develop dashboards, queries, and reports to support NOAA science missions and user communities. • Identify and recommend process improvements to streamline metadata management workflows. • Collaborate with data providers, developers, and NOAA program managers to align the repository with evolving mission and science requirements. Experience • Bachelor’s degree in Information Systems, Computer Science, Earth Science Informatics, or related field (or equivalent experience). • 5+ years of experience administering large-scale data, metadata, or repository systems. • Familiarity with metadata standards (e.g., ISO 19115, UMM, FGDC, Dublin Core, DIF, ECHO). • Strong understanding of application administration, security, and user access management. • Experience with databases (e.g., PostgreSQL, Oracle), APIs, and search technologies (e.g., Elasticsearch, Solr). • Knowledge of federal IT compliance frameworks (e.g., NIST, FISMA). Preferred Experience: • Prior experience with NASA Earth science data systems, particularly EOSDIS or CMR. • Knowledge of cloud platforms (AWS preferred) and containerized environments (Docker, Kubernetes). • Scripting and automation experience (Python, Bash, or similar). • IT certifications (e.g., Security+, AWS SysOps, or equivalent).
